Power Plate's whole-body vibration platforms are a fixture in physical therapy clinics, personal training studios, and high-end home gyms across Tampa Bay. The my5, my7, Move, Pro5, and Pro7 use a motor-driven eccentric-weight system and isolation mounts rather than a conventional cardio drivetrain. The vibration motor and eccentric mass system that drive the platform's oscillation absorb continuous mechanical stress, and the electronic controller managing amplitude and frequency settings is prone to failure under heavy daily use. How often should a Power Plate be serviced?
We recommend a preventive maintenance check every 12 months for home units and every 6 months for clinics and studios running multiple daily sessions, to catch drive belt and mount wear before it causes a breakdown.
Should I keep using a Power Plate that has started rattling?
Stop using the platform until the source of a new rattle, wobble, or change in vibration is inspected. Loose mounts, hardware, or a developing drive issue can worsen with continued loading.
